MIC864YMX-TR Overview
It is packaged in an 10-XFDFN Exposed Pad-case that protects the operational amplifiers from damage. An op amp of this type is a General Purpose-type. As far as the packaging is concerned, buffer op amp is delivered in a Tape & Reel (TR) case. Op amp ic rates 2mV for input offset voltage. This electronic part is recommended for mounting type Surface Mount. In terms of operating temperature, this instrumentation amplifier is well suited to a temperature range of -40°C~125°C. A supply current of 33μA can be used to operate this linear amplifier. This op amp ic has 2 circuits. One of its many advantages is that buffer op amp outputs Rail-to-Rail signals.
